Characteristics of Persian Hand-Woven Gabbeh Rugs
Gabbeh rugs are long-pile rugs deeply rooted in the daily lives of the Qashqai nomads, who hand-weave them using plant-dyed wool in the Zagros Mountains of Iran. The wool used in this product, known as Persian Variant, is derived from sheep that thrive in the harsh environment of the Zagros Mountains. It possesses excellent durability and a soft, pleasant texture rich in natural oils, which helps the sheep regulate their body temperature effectively. These Gabbeh rugs, hand-woven meticulously by Iranian nomads, one strand at a time, using naturally dyed wool, are characterized by their plush and comfortable feel. Well-woven Gabbeh rugs are renowned for their exceptional durability, said to last for 100 years. Originating from a climate with significant temperature fluctuations between day and night, Gabbeh rugs are warm in winter and breathable in summer, offering a cool sensation. And, of course, there's their artistry. Gabbeh rugs, created from the nomads' imagination, often feature animal and plant designs, making each one a unique, original piece. Daily Care
Remove dirt and dust by vacuuming or sweeping along the direction of the pile. For stubborn stains: Dilute a neutral detergent (for wool/silk) with water, wring out a towel thoroughly, and gently wipe the surface. Then, wipe thoroughly with a damp cloth to remove any detergent residue, and let it dry in a well-ventilated, shaded area.
